About the Role

As a Banking Consultant in our Retail Banking, you'll play a key role in helping to providing customers with a seamless banking experience, through meeting each customer's end-to-end financial needs and goals across transaction activities, needs based conversations and educating them on the financial solutions available, including digital. They have the knowledge required to complete customer transactions, as well as have in-depth needs based conversations and fulfil products as per their accreditation level. This role is based mainly in branches and will deliver a high standard of customer service to ensure customers are not only satisfied, but strong advocates for ANZ.

You will be part of a collaborative team and will act as a role model and peer coach to deliver the best possible customer experience. You will be passionate about delivering on our Customer Promises to ensure customers leave the branch as strong advocates of ANZ.

What will your day look like?

As a Banking Consultant, you will have the opportunity to:


• Provide our customers with a seamless branch experience by meeting each customer's end-to-end banking needs across transaction activities, needs-based conversations and educating them on digital solutions,

• Be part of a collaborative team and act as a role model and peer coach to deliver the best possible customer experience,

• Contribute to a significant uplift in customer engagement and advocacy, and create real customer value,

• Actively participate in and support bank programs and initiatives,

• Take responsibility to 'know your customer' from a risk perspective, and

• Ensure compliance with ANZ and branch policies and procedures.

What will you bring?

To grow and be successful in this role, you will ideally bring the following:


• Exceptional customer focus - retail experience is an advantage,

• Experience in being a user and promoter of technology - working knowledge in using different digital channels is an advantage,

• Ability to multi-task and highly adaptable to change and ambiguity,

• Willingness to work in a collaborative team environment,

• Sound understanding of compliance, and

•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
